Role Purpose

The Quality Control Inspector II is responsible for performing inspections, testing, and quality assurance activities to ensure products meet engineering specifications and customer requirements. This role supports manufacturing operations through incoming, in-process, and final inspections, nonconformance management, and adherence to safety and quality standards.

Scope & Responsibilities

Key Responsibilities:

• Perform assigned duties in accordance with documented procedures and work instructions 
• Prepare and execute daily QC inspection plans 
• Inspect incoming metal parts in accordance with GD&T and engineering specifications 
• Perform inspections across all stages of production (incoming, in-process, and final) 
• Conduct routine analytical testing and visual inspections in the QC lab 
• Perform grinding, forming, bonding, and/or packaging of parts to specifications 
• Initiate Nonconforming Material Reports (NCMRs) and Corrective Action Requests (CARs) 
• Maintain accurate and organized quality records and documentation 
• Initiate CARs for Returned Material Authorization (RMA) parts 
• Disposition NCMR and RMA materials in accordance with procedures 
• Log and monitor daily reject rate data 
• Complete all required production and quality documentation accurately and timely 
• Identify areas for quality improvement and assist in implementing corrective actions and process enhancements 
• Communicate quality or compliance concerns with urgency 
• Support continuous improvement initiatives across production and quality functions 
• Ensure proper operation of lab equipment through routine checks and preventive maintenance 
• Maintain a clean, safe, and organized laboratory and work environment 
• Communicate inspection results and quality concerns clearly with production and engineering teams 
• Ensure timely and accurate reporting of lab and inspection results 
• Adhere to all safety policies, procedures, and documentation requirements 
• Maintain compliance with company quality standards and regulatory requirements 
• Perform other duties as assigned based on business needs

Work Experience & Skills

Education: 
• High school diploma or equivalent required

Experience: 
• 2–3 years of relevant experience in quality control or inspection within a manufacturing environment preferred 
Experience in PCB or photo-chemical etching industry preferred

Skills / Knowledge: 
•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and GD&T 
• Basic computer skills and proficiency in documentation and data entry 
• Knowledge of inspection techniques, lab testing, and quality documentation 
• Strong problem identification and resolution skills

Personal Attributes: 
• Quality and safety-oriented mindset 
• Strong attention to detail 
• Effective communication and teamwork skills 
• Strong organizational and time management skills 
•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ines 
• Reliable attendance and punctuality

Working Conditions & Physical Requirements (if applicable)

Work environment: Manufacturing and laboratory environment 
Physical or operational requirements: Extended periods of standing or sitting, handling parts and inspection equipment, and general mobility within a production environment. Reasonable accommodations may be made for individuals with disabilities.

ITAR Requirements:

This position may include access to information that is subject to U.S. export controls. To conform to U.S. Government export regulations, applicant must be a (i) U.S. citizen or national, (ii) U.S. lawful, permanent resident (aka green card holder), (iii) Refugee under 8 U.S.C. § 1157, or (iv) Asylee under 8 U.S. § 1158, or be eligible to obtain the required authorizations from the U.S. Department of State.
